Beanstalk Brenda

Plot

After Brenda Halford had touched the leaves of a strange plant, she begun to grow at an alarming rate. It was causing many problems for like when she was supposed to represent her school at netball but hearing cruel remarks about her height caused her to run off.

Notes

  • Art: Terry Aspin

Appeared

  •  Beanstalk Brenda – Suzy: #116 (24 November 1984) – #125 (26 January 1985)

Mermaids at War

Plot

Former swimming star Dodie Lamont gave Diana Renton a job as a couch to the Mermaid Swimming club, promising to donate money to save Mermaids swimming pool only if Diana could produce a champion. Anthea Lomax and Maggie Main were the clubs brightest hopes and Diana turned them into deadly rivals to provoke best performance.

Notes

Appeared

  •  Mermaids at War – Suzy: #114 (10 November 1984) – #122 (5 January 1985)

Eye Witness

Plot

On her way home from a disco, Gillian Parker had witnessed a bank robbery where a guard has been killed. The gang spotted Gillian and chased her but she managed to hide. She was too frightened to go home or go to police cos one of the gang was her older sister, Rachel.

Notes

  • Photo story

Appeared

  • Eye Witness – Suzy: #118 (8 December 1984) – #123 (12 January 1985)

The Revenge of Roxanne

Plot

Roxanne Derby moves to a village where she falls under the power of a vengeful ghost, who is also named Roxanne. The Roxanne ghost forces Roxanne to commit acts of terror against the villagers through a ring she puts on Roxanne’s finger, and Roxanne cannot remove it. As a result, the villagers start thinking Roxanne is a witch and it culminates in Roxanne being chased by a witch-hunting mob.

Notes

  • Artists: Ron Tiner plus unknown filler artist (drew “Sister of Hate”)

Appeared

  • The Revenge of Roxanne – Suzy:  #192 (10 May 1986) – #199 (28 June 1986)

 

Sister of Hate (1984)

Plot

Suzanne Hammond is pleased at first when a baby, Lucy, shows up on their doorstep, but then a day later Lucy has grown up and looks exactly like Suzanne. The evil double passes herself off as the twin sister of Suzanne. Everyone but Suzanne somehow believes the twin has always been there and she can’t convince them otherwise. The double eventually reveals she is going to take over from Suzanne. Then more of these doubles appear in every household in the neighbourhood. It is an alien invasion.

Notes

Appeared

  • Sister of Hate – Suzy: #106 (15 September 1984) – #115 (17 November 1984)

 

 

The Invitation

Plot

While out for a walk Laura Blake met a young boy, John, who said he lived nearby, but she couldn’t find house only a large burnt down manor.  On investigation she found that a boy looking like John had been killed in the fire.

Notes

  • Photo story

Appeared

  •  The Invitation – Suzy: #157 (7 September 1985) – #158 (14 September 1985)

The Thirteenth Hour

Plot

Laura Munro had traveled to spend summer with her gran. However her gran was in hospital, leaving the housekeeper Miss Peebles in charge. Laura was bored until she found that when an old clock struck 13 she was transported back to the 1920s. There she was only visible to her friend Lena.

Notes

Appeared

  •  The Thirteenth Hour – Suzy: #152 (3 August 1985) – #158 (14 September 1985)
